2013-07-20 51 views
3

我的第一篇文章在這裏。Android - 最重要的圖像

我希望在所有用戶活動(如使用其他應用程序或打電話等)之前擁有無法觸及的圖像。圖片應該只顯示,僅此而已。其他一切應該正常運作。 我有問題如何完全實現這個圖像,我知道我必須使用服務,並在代碼中使用它。我發現link,這是類似於我想要的但與圖片不是文本。

回答

0

我覺得它與文本沒有多大區別。
只需在Canvas類中使用drawBitmap函數之一而不是drawText即可。
即:

protected void onDraw(Canvas canvas) { 
    super.onDraw(canvas); 
    canvas.drawBitmap(mBitmap, 5, 15, mLoadPaint); 
} 

(我這裏referencig鏈接的問題)

+0

Thx,這是我的第一個應用程序。它的工作 – myrthan

1

我懷疑一個Service將是任何幫助,在這裏,但你可以使用一個Activity和實際實現此行爲號碼Fragments。只需使用FrameLayout作爲您的Activity's佈局,並將ImageView放在將容納Fragments的容器頂部。

+0

是的當然,但我想使用其他手機功能,當這個圖像頂部,在你解決當我退出活動,然後圖像將消失。在我的鏈接解決方案中,用戶可以在文字消解時做一切事情。由於圖像的控制,服務是必要的(當不能顯示時,只有服務有控制權)。但也許我錯了這是我的第一個應用程序。對不起我的英語不好 – myrthan